centos mysql2_centos7下在线安装mysqlMySQL内存调优
时间: 2024-01-24 11:05:18 浏览: 89
好的,我来回答你的问题。
针对 CentOS 7 上的 MySQL 内存调优,可以参考以下步骤:
1. 查看 MySQL 的内存使用情况
通过以下命令查看 MySQL 的内存使用情况:
```
mysql> SHOW VARIABLES LIKE 'innodb_buffer_pool_size';
```
这个命令可以显示 MySQL 的 InnoDB 缓冲池的大小。如果返回结果是 0,说明缓冲池还没有被分配内存。
2. 调整 MySQL 的内存设置
可以通过修改 MySQL 的配置文件来调整 MySQL 的内存设置。具体步骤如下:
- 打开 MySQL 的配置文件 my.cnf
```
sudo vi /etc/my.cnf
```
- 修改缓冲池的大小
在 [mysqld] 选项下,修改 innodb_buffer_pool_size 的大小,可以根据自己的实际情况进行调整。
```
[mysqld]
innodb_buffer_pool_size = 2G
```
- 保存并关闭文件
3. 重启 MySQL 服务
修改完 MySQL 的配置文件后,需要重启 MySQL 服务才能使修改生效。
```
sudo systemctl restart mysqld
```
以上就是针对 CentOS 7 上的 MySQL 内存调优的基本步骤。当然,如果你需要更详细的调优,可以参考 MySQL 官方文档或者咨询相关专业人士。
阅读全文